Ebook 101
For those of you who may not be familiar
with ebooks, an ebook is information that is in a format
that can be read on your computer. It is not an actual
physical book that you might purchase at a bookstore. My
ebook is in "PDF" format which requires
Adobe Acrobat Reader to be read which is a FREE
download.
The videos are in
Quicktime format which is also a FREE
download. Most people already have
Adobe Acrobat
Reader and the
Quicktime player already
installed on their computer.
